The Samurai Gourmet is an adorable show for foodies. Which makes it perfect for Bathtub Mermaid Day! Happy Birthday Melissa, I hope you like this show as much as I do. Originally a manga this show follows the adventures of a recent retiree and his imaginary friend the Samurai. Pair this of course with some yakatori and beer!
